About the Event: 

The event, co-hosted by the NE Chamber and Rensenhouse of the Industrial Solutions Network, aims to expedite the understanding and implementation of Industry 4.0. This initiative intends to safeguard the Nebraska Manufacturing Community from present-day risks and the progressively intensified competition of the future.

The primary objective of this event is to provide support to manufacturing leaders who recognize the need for transformation as a vital component of their business’s sustainability. We will tackle challenges, identify opportunities, and bring together local resources to aid you on your journey.
